Jenifer Lopez Learns Israeli Martial ArtsJennifer Lopez has perfected the art of Krav Maga, the Israeli hand-to-hand martial art, so she can do her own stunts in her next movie.Krav Maga teaches people to use everyday objects as weapons based on natural reactions of the human body, according to a story on the Radio Undercover.com website. Lopez learned the art for her next movie, Enough, which depicts the story of a working class waitress who fights back against an abusive husband. Director Michael Apted says Lopez will do about 95 percent of the stunts in the movie. Apted also directed the James Bond movie The World Is Not Enough.
